1. Visible Wear and Tear
Over time, your jewelry may exhibit signs of wear such as scratches, dullness, or discoloration. These imperfections can compromise the integrity of the jewelry and pose risks to your piercing, such as irritation or infection. Scratches, in particular, can harbor bacteria, which makes it essential to replace damaged jewelry promptly.
2. Allergic Reactions or Irritation
If your piercing becomes itchy, red, or swollen after prolonged use of certain jewelry, it may be due to an allergic reaction to the material. Even if the jewelry was initially comfortable, long-term exposure can sometimes trigger sensitivities. Opting for hypoallergenic materials like surgical-grade stainless steel, titanium, or gold-plated options can alleviate these symptoms.
3. Fading or Tarnishing
Tarnished or faded jewelry loses its appeal and can make even a well-maintained piercing look neglected. Certain materials, such as silver or low-quality metals, are more prone to tarnishing. If your jewelry no longer shines as it once did, it’s time to invest in higher-quality options that offer durability and lasting beauty.
4. Difficulty Cleaning Your Jewelry
Hygiene is paramount when it comes to piercings, and jewelry that is difficult to clean thoroughly can pose health risks. Intricate designs, small crevices, or wear-related damage can make proper cleaning a challenge. If you struggle to maintain cleanliness, consider replacing your jewelry with a more practical design or material that is easier to care for.
5. Changes in Piercing Size or Shape
Over time, piercings can change in size or shape due to weight fluctuations, aging, or improper jewelry use. For example, an earlobe piercing may stretch slightly, requiring larger jewelry, or a cartilage piercing may require a snugger fit due to tissue changes. Ensuring a proper fit is crucial for both comfort and aesthetic appeal.

8. Uncomfortable or Poor Fit
If your jewelry feels too tight, too loose, or causes irritation, it’s likely time for a replacement. Ill-fitting jewelry can lead to complications such as swelling, irritation, or even migration of the piercing. Ensuring your jewelry fits comfortably and securely is essential for long-term piercing health.

10. Signs of Infection or Irritation
If your piercing exhibits signs of infection, such as redness, swelling, or discharge, it’s critical to replace your jewelry under professional guidance. Often, the issue arises from poor-quality materials or improper jewelry care. Opting for hypoallergenic and high-quality materials can help prevent recurring problems and promote faster healing.
